The Honorable Eugene Edw. J. Maier, the founding President of the St. Joseph’s Hospital School of Nursing (SJHSON), is a native Philadelphian, who attended the parochial schools of Philadelphia, and earned both a B.S. from Temple University and a Juris Doctor Degree from Temple University School of Law. While practicing Law, he served as City Commissioner of Philadelphia from 1973 until 1981, when he was elected a Judge on the Court of Common Pleas. During his twenty-six years on the Court he taught at Temple University, conducted continuing legal education courses for lawyers, served on and chaired the boards of many civic, social, medical and legal organizations. He has chaired the Board of Saint Joseph’s Hospital (SJH) for twelve years, and is a member and Secretary of the North Philadelphia Health System Board, the parent corporation of SJH, SJHSON and Girard Medical Center, for almost twenty years.

Presidents Welcome
As chairman of the Board of SJH, and President of SJHSON, it is my pleasure to welcome students to the SJHSON. We are proud to preserve and continue the mission of the St Joseph’s Hospital school of nursing which provided this City with professional registered nurses from 1893 through 1978. That tradition resumed in 2006 when the SJHSON was re-established. Twenty students graduated in 2007, and the second class of 56 students entered that year. With the successful completion of the one year curriculum, which is both unique and intensive, a student receives a diploma and is then qualified to take for the national licensing examination to become a Registered Nurse. The SJHSON has also arranged for successful students to continue their education and receive a Bachelor of Science in Nursing at either Drexel University or Walden University. SJHSON graduates who enroll at either of these colleges receive course credit for their work at the SJHSON.
